1961 FORD COUNTRY SQUIRE 6 PASS ALL ORIGINAL AND COMPLETE...COLONIAL WHITE WITH 2 TONE ROSE QUARTZ INTERIOR.. 352 CU.IN 2 BBL CARB.. AUTO TRANS/ CRUISE-O-MATIC 3 SPEED.. FACTORY SELECT-AIRE CONDITIONING WITH FACTORY 'SUN-X' TINTED WINDOWS ....OTHER OPTIONS ARE POWER STEERING / POWER BRAKES / POWER TAILGATE WINDOW /ELECTRIC WIPERS AM RADIO / CLOCK....PADDED DASH AND SUNVISORS ALSO OPTIONED WITH RARE WEST COAST AIR POLLUTION CONTROL POSITIVE CRANKCASE VENTILATION SYSTEM.. .ORIGINAL SEAT BELTS FOR SIX IN EXCELLENT CONDITION...BUILT IN APRIL 1961 IN LOS ANGELES DELIVERED TO PHOENIX, ARIZONA AND HAS BEEN THERE ALL ITS LIFE ..USED FOR ONLY 9 TO 10 YRS. THEN ..OFF ROAD SINCE 1971. HAVE ORIGINAL TITLE / DOCS MILEAGE TO BE CORRECT AT 65,616 ....TO BE EXPECTED OF A DRY SOUTH WESTERN CAR.... .BODY HAS ABSOLUTELY NO RUST THROUGH FADED PAINT/PRIMER WITH SLIGHT SURFACE RUST ON REAR OF ROOF....DENT IN DRIVERS REAR QUARTER PANEL..RADIATOR SUPPORT AND BATTERY TRAY ARE SOLID.. FRAME IS EXCELLENT NO DAMAGE OR RUST...OLD WORN.CARPET WAS REMOVED TO EXPOSE FLOORS THAT ARE SOLID.. . BOTTOM OF DOORS ARE EXCELLENT AS IS TAILGATE BOTTOM..UNFORTUNATLY.ORIGINAL WINDSHIELD CRACKED , ALL OTHER GLASS IN EXCELLENT CONDITION.THE INTERIOR IS ALL THER BUT NEEDS TO BE REDONE. I HAVE ALL MISSING FIBER TRIM PIECES THAT ARE MISSING ON CAR (PLUS EXTRAS).....MOTOR TURNS OVER/RUNS WITH ALT. GAS CAN ..FUEL TANK NEEDS TO BE FLUSHED.....BRAKE PEDAL LOW..HAS COMPLETE JACK SET UP AND SPARE TIRE CAR COMES WITH 4 CORRECT 1961 WHEEL COVERS (NOT SHOWN).ACQUIRED FROM ORIGINAL OWNER & DELIVERED TO GA.FROM ARIZONA LAST MONTH 2/13..LAST PICTURE IN AD IS OF A RESTORED 1961 WAGON.....PLEASE EMAIL WITH QUESTIONS

Ford increasing Super Duty production by 15 percent
Fri, 31 Jan 2014Ford has announced a hefty $80 million investment in its Kentucky Truck Plant, which is responsible for building the F-250, F-350, F-450 and F-550 versions of the Super Duty pickup. The influx of cash will add 350 jobs to the factory.
The investment is also good for a 15-percent increase in annual production thanks to retooling and other facility upgrades, which equates to an extra 55,000 units of production. Considering that Ford makes even more money off its Super Duty than it does on the hot-selling F-150, this could mean some serious coin to Ford's bottom line.
